Back in June, Batman: Return to Arkham was unexpectedly delayed a month before its release with no new release date set, which sparked various rumours as to whether the game might not actually release.  Then in July, more rumours surfaced stating that the game might not actually release until this November, WB Games remained tight lipped on these rumours.

However, WB Games has now given us a new release date and Batman: Return to Arkham will now release for PS4 and Xbox One on October 21st.  And to mark the new release date announcement, a side-by-side comparison trailer has been released, comparing the PS3 and PS4 versions of the game, which can be found below.

Batman: Return to Arkham will feature Batman: Arkham Asylum and Batman: Arkham City, both remastered using the Unreal Engine 4, though it won’t include Batman: Arkham Origins oddly enough.  The collection will however come with all previously released DLC for both games.

Batman: Return to Arkham will release for PS4 and Xbox One on October 21st.
